Literature summary for 3.4.21.26 extracted from

  • Szeltner, Z.; Alshafee, I.; Juhasz, T.; Parvari, R.; Polgar, L.
    The PREPL A protein, a new member of the prolyl oligopeptidase family, lacking catalytic activity (2005), Cell. Mol. Life Sci., 62, 2376-2381.
